Property : Nusa Dua Beach Hotel and Spa - Bali
Status : Accor + Gold
Booking : Two bookings of 3 nights each
1st : $257 pn flexible
2nd: $266 pn flexible
Category : Premium King Room - no breakfast.
If I had booked this room with breakfast, it was an extra $60+ per night.
With breakfast buffet @ $23 pp, it was more cost effective to book and pay as we go with 50% Accor + dining discount.
For a la carte at Tamarind Restaurant, $15-18 per dish
Upgrade : No upgrade available due to high occupancy, offered complimentary Palace Club Lounge Access for 2nd booking

Check-in : For Gold members, this is done in the Kintamani Lounge.
Already at the hotel on a 3 night Qantas Hotel booking - no early check-in required.
Check-out : Granted till 5pm of 2nd booking

Welcome drink : Vouchers x 2 on App.
For 2nd booking the vouchers disappeared after check in - am assuming as it was 2 consecutive stays under my name.
Welcome amenity : Plant and jar of Sambal Olek
Free internet : Yes but often dropping out, very patchy by the pool.
Recommend : Yes, for the great location, beautiful gardens, the beach, and excellent staff. Very popular for weddings.
No, for the outdated rooms.
Refurbishment is to commence on 40 rooms in the Nusa Dua Beach Wing, other upgrades to follow in stages.

Duty Manager informed us today that Platinum status will only get Lounge access for Premium room booked, not if lower categories of deluxe and superior.
He stated that it is the hotel policy as part of the HANDWRITTEN COLLECTION.
Kintamani Lounge - open 8am - 10pm daily for snacks and non alcoholic beverages.
